Cutting The Nails Of A German Shepherd

To cut the nails of a German Shepherd, you will need guillotine-type nail clippers, styptic powder, and files for trimming and finishing nails. Try to clip your dog’s nails regularly. A few dogs who exercise frequently on sidewalks or pavement keep their nails short naturally, but this is not usually the case. Most of the time, you’ll need to clip the nails every three or four weeks. If you wait too long, the nails can grow into the pads. Even before this terrible stater of affairs, dogs will find it hard to put their full body weight on feet with overlong nails, resulting in pailful walking.
